Sparrows Nest Public Toilet Refurbishment
The procurement contact named on the official notice.
Lowestoft Town Council invites suitably qualified and experienced contractors to submit proposals for the refurbishment of the existing public toilets within Sparrows Nest Park, the existing toilets consist of a separate male, female and accessible toilets.
The purpose of this project is to create a modern set of public toilets which are in keeping with the park and surrounding area.
This tender document outlines the project requirements, scope of works, timelines, evaluation criteria, and submission expectations for interested contractors.
Project Aim: To design and construct a durable, modern and bright set of public toilets that are easy to maintain and comply with all current regulations.
